- Wide Variety: It covers Culverts, Causeways, Timber Bridges, Suspension Bridges, Cantilever Bridges, Arch Bridges, and modern Prestressed Concrete Bridges.
- Component Focus: It excels at explaining individual components like piers, abutments, wing walls, bearings, and joints. The explanations of how these parts fit together are very clear.
- Loading Standards: It provides detailed methodology for calculating "IRC Loadings" (Indian Roads Congress standards), which is essential for students studying under that code. It covers both IRC Class AA and Class A loading scenarios effectively.
